Nope.
'player' is an argument of the first function, therefore it can't be used in any other functions. However, you could do this:
game.Players.PlayerAdded:connect(function(player) local stats = Instance.new("IntValue", player) stats.Name = "leaderstats" local Kos = Instance.new("IntValue", stats) Kos.Name = "Ko's" local Wos = Instance.new("IntValue", stats) Wos.Name = "Wo's" player.Character["Humanoid"].Died:connect(function() Wos.Value= Wos.Value + 1 end) end) |
